如何使用simple XML对地图进行序列化,使其看起来像:
<elem foo="value">key</elem>
而不是正常的
<elem foo="key">value</elem>
(地图是一对多的,因为这将由人类编辑,我希望它更清晰。)
[编辑]:不修复。
答案 0 :(得分:6)
你有没有试过像:
@ElementMap(entry="property", value="value", attribute=true, inline=true)
private Map<String, String> map;
或某种组合,即使用@ElementMap annotation的其他属性呢?